When multiplying exponential terms that share a common base, you should...
add the exponents
When dividing exponential terms that share a common base, you should...
subtract the exponents
When something with an exponent is raised to another power, you should...
multiply the two exponents together
Anything with an exponent of 0 equals...
1

When you multiply a number by 10, you move the decimal...
to the right one place
When you divide a number by 10, you move the decimal...
to the left one place
To convert from a percent to a decimal, you should
simply move the decimal point two spots to the left
To convert from a percent to a fraction, you should
put the percent over one hundred and then simplify
To convert from a decimal to a percent, you should
move the decimal point two spots to the right
To convert from a fraction to a decimal, you should
long divide the numerator by the denominator

An integer is divisible by 3 if...
If the sum of the integer's digits is divisible by 3
(ex: 72 - 7+2=9 9/3=3)
An integer is divisible by 4 if...
If the integer is divisible by 2 TWICE, or if the LAST TWO digits are divisible by 4
An integer is divisible by 6 if...
If the integer is divisible by BOTH 2 and 3
An integer is divisible by 8 if...
If the integer is divisible by 2 THREE TIMES, or if the LAST THREE digits are divisible by 8
An integer is divisible by 9 if...
If the sum of the integer's digits is divisible by 9
